🏦 Mortgage and Installment Conditions for Foreigners in Wari

For foreign buyers, understanding how to finance a house in Wari is critical. Mortgage in Greece for foreigners can be challenging, but the process is simplified through established banks and financial institutions. Typically, banks require a down payment of 20% to 30% of the property price.

The common terms for a mortgage in Wari often range from 10 to 30 years, with interest rates varying significantly based on financial institutions and the buyer's profile. It is advisable for potential homeowners to consult various banks to secure the best conditions.

Additionally, many developers offer developer installment plans, allowing for additional flexibility. Payment plans may involve a structured schedule leading up to completion of the property, facilitating smoother cash flow for investors and homeowners.

📝 Legal Process of Buying a House in Wari

Navigating the legal process of buying a house in Wari involves several imperative steps. Initiating with property selection, the process generally follows these key stages:

  1. Reservation: After choosing a property, a reservation fee is typically paid to secure a purchase.
  2. Due Diligence: Legal checks are paramount, ensuring the property has no outstanding debts or disputes.
  3. Contract Signing: A notary public drafts the sale agreement, clearly outlining all terms.
  4. Payment: Depending on financing methods, payment structure must be adhered to.
  5. Registration: Finally, the property must be officially registered in the buyer's name in the local land registry.

Buyers should budget for additional costs, including notary fees, registration taxes, and other legal expenses typically ranging from 7% to 10% of the property price, depending on the specific transaction structure.

Foreign buyers may qualify for a residence permit through property purchase in Wari, with minimum investment requirements contributing to real estate's attractiveness as a pathway to residency. However, familiarity with local regulations is essential.

Frequently Asked Questions

How to buy a house in Wari?

Search listings, hire a local lawyer for title and planning checks, sign a preliminary contract with a 5–10% deposit, arrange financing, complete notary deed and land registry transfer. Typical timeline: 6–16 weeks from offer to registration. Expect due diligence and settlement costs of roughly 3–8% of price.

What to know before investing in a house in Wari?

Consider seasonality of demand, permit status for rentals, building condition and energy class, local infrastructure, and earthquake insurance. Expected gross yields: long-term 2.5–4.5%, short-term 5–10% in peak spots; factor renovation and vacancy into ROI.

Are mortgages available to buy a house in Wari?

Yes. Greek lenders offer mortgages for properties in Wari: typical LTV 50–80% for residents, 50–70% for non-residents; terms up to 20–30 years. Interest rates and documentation vary by bank and borrower income; expect a credit review, proof of income and property valuation.

What taxes and fees apply when buying a house in Wari?

Expect transaction costs: notary, lawyer and land registry fees plus transfer taxes or VAT on new builds. Typical closing and ancillary costs commonly total about 3–8% of the purchase price depending on whether VAT applies. Annual property tax (ENFIA) and municipal levies also apply.

Can I get long-term residency options while living in Wari?

Residency options for foreigners include national long-stay visas, work permits, family reunification and Greece’s digital nomad/residence permits for remote workers. Applications are made at Greek consulates or immigration authorities; processing and eligibility vary by permit type, typically weeks to a few months.
